Abstrákta:The Workings of Human Rights, Law and Justice: A Journey from Nepal to Nobel Nominee by Subedi Surya P., QC. Routledge Research in Human Rights Law Series. The book has nine chapters aligned with the symbolic Navami, the ninth day of Vijayadashami, reflecting the deep-rooted spirituality of the author’s belief in the heart sources of human rights.
